Gavin Johnson (born 10 October 1970) is an English former professional footballer who played as a left-back or midfielder.

Career
Born in Stowmarket, Johnson started his career with nearby Ipswich Town, making his debut in a 2–0 win over Barnsley on 21 February 1989.[3] He moved on to Luton Town in 1995, but was sold to Wigan Athletic for £15,000 in the same year. After three years at Wigan, he spent a season in Scotland with Dunfermline Athletic, before returning to East Anglia to join Colchester United in 1999.
After being released by Colchester in 2005 he had a brief spell with Boston United, before spending a season with Northampton Town and then Oxford United. In 2007, he returned to Suffolk to play for Bury Town, before moving onto Walsham-le-Willows in 2010.
At the start of the 2011–12 season, Johnson signed for Isthmian League Division One North club Needham Market.[4]

Honours
Club
Ipswich Town[5]
- Football League Second Division Winner (1): 1991–92
Wigan Athletic[6]
- Football League Division Three Winner (1): 1996–97
Northampton Town
- Football League Two Winner (1): 2005–06
